温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

如何使用TFLearn进行图像识别

发布时间:2024-04-11 09:51:19 来源:亿速云 阅读:71 作者:小樊 栏目:移动开发

要使用TFLearn进行图像识别,可以按照以下步骤进行:

  1. 导入TFLearn和其他必要的库:
import tflearn
from tflearn.layers.core import input_data, fully_connected
from tflearn.layers.estimator import regression
  1. 加载数据集,并对数据进行预处理:
# TODO: 加载图像数据集,并进行预处理
  1. 构建神经网络模型:
# 创建输入层
input_layer = input_data(shape=[None, 28, 28, 1])

# 添加隐藏层和输出层
hidden_layer = fully_connected(input_layer, 128, activation='relu')
output_layer = fully_connected(hidden_layer, 10, activation='softmax')

# 创建神经网络模型
net = regression(output_layer, optimizer='adam', loss='categorical_crossentropy')
  1. 初始化TFLearn模型,并进行训练:
# 初始化模型
model = tflearn.DNN(net)

# 开始训练
model.fit(X_train, Y_train, n_epoch=10, batch_size=128, show_metric=True)
  1. 进行预测:
# 对测试数据进行预测
predictions = model.predict(X_test)

以上是一个简单的使用TFLearn进行图像识别的流程,根据具体的数据集和需求,可能需要进一步调整网络结构和参数。更详细的使用方法可以参考TFLearn的官方文档和示例代码。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I